The asymmetry: in but not out
Visa and Mastercard deposits work at most international casinos serving the Philippines. The catch is the return trip: almost no operator pays out back to cards here, so a card deposit commits you to withdrawing through GCash, Maya or a bank account anyway.
Since you'll need a verified e-wallet for the cash-out regardless, it's cleaner to start and finish on the same rail and skip cards entirely. The card option earns its place only when wallet channels are down.
Declines and bank holds
Some PH banks decline gambling-coded transactions outright. A declined-then-retried card payment is a classic trigger for bank security holds — the kind that then interferes with your normal spending. If your card declines at a casino cashier once, don't retry; switch rails.
The credit line
PAGCOR has banned credit card funding on locally licensed platforms entirely. Offshore sites still technically accept credit cards, but the regulator's direction of travel is clear, and the underlying logic is sound: gambling on borrowed money converts a bad session into actual debt.
Our position matches the regulator's: debit rails only, entertainment budget only. If a session needs credit to happen, the answer is on the responsible gaming page, not in the cashier.

Can I withdraw casino winnings to my card?
Almost never in the Philippines — card payout rails are barely supported. Plan from the start to cash out via e-wallet or bank transfer.
Why does my bank decline casino card deposits?
Some PH banks block gambling merchant codes as policy. It's not about your account standing. Use GCash, Maya or InstaPay instead of retrying — repeat declines trigger security holds.
Is it ever OK to deposit with a credit card?
No. PAGCOR banned it domestically for good reason: gambling debt compounds harm. Debit and e-wallet rails only, from an entertainment budget you can afford to lose.
